A Divine-o-matic vacuum is an item discovered at level 101 Invention.It will use up empty divine charges while training Divination and convert them to full divine charges.. Empty divine charges fill up slower but it provides more freedom of what the player wishes to use the memories for. Converting memories to energy will fill charges at the same ratio as if the player used those energies to make divine charges themselves, and converting to experience or enhanced experience will not fill the charges at all.
